Commit graph

41 commits

Author SHA1 Message Date
WJQSERVER
9e0f222125 25w13b 2025-02-12 18:26:58 +08:00
三千
4c5d288f03
Support using proxy dial-up connection to GitHub. (#46) 2025-02-10 00:45:37 +08:00
WJQSERVER
09163ed4df
2.1.0 (#47)
2.1.0
---
- RELEASE: v2.1.0正式版发布;
- CHANGE: 加入`FreeBSD`与`Darwin`系统支持
- CHANGE: 更新安全政策, v1和24w版本序列生命周期正式结束
- ADD: 加入`timing`中间件记录响应时间
- ADD: 加入`loggin`中间件包装日志输出
- CHANGE: 更新logger版本至v1.3.0
- CHANGE: 改进日志相关
- ADD: 加入日志等级配置项
2025-02-09 23:13:57 +08:00
WJQSERVER
f5c32915b9
2.0.7 (#45)
2.0.7
---
- RELEASE: v2.0.7正式版发布;
- CHANGE: 更新Go版本至1.23.6
- CHANGE: 更新Logger版本至v1.2.0
2025-02-05 19:17:36 +08:00
WJQSERVER
5d08993cbc
2.0.5 (#40)
- RELEASE: v2.0.5正式版发布;
- CHANGE: 优化响应体分块复制实现
- ADD: 加入缓存池
- CHANGE: 改进缓存实现
- CHANGE: 部分杂项改进
2025-01-27 15:00:19 +08:00
WJQSERVER
460b7514a9
2.0.3 (#37)
* Add support for reusing the Go net/http Client.

* Enhance HTTP Client parameters.

* 25w07a

* update deps

* Optimize HTTP Client parameters.

* 25w07b

* 2.0.3

* Update README.md

---------

Co-authored-by: 里見 灯花 <172008506+satomitouka@users.noreply.github.com>
2025-01-24 19:15:52 +08:00
WJQSERVER
c393191b93
v2 (#33)
- CHANGE: 优化`proxy`核心模块, 使用Chuncked Buffer传输数据, 减少内存占用
- REMOVE: caddy
- REMOVE: nocache
- CHANGE: 优化前端页面
2025-01-19 22:00:10 +08:00
WJQSERVER
beb441f0b0
update go to 1.23.5 (#31)
* update go to 1.23.5

* 1.8.3
2025-01-18 09:47:04 +08:00
WJQSERVER
eddd37a59c 1.8.1 2025-01-09 16:10:48 +08:00
WJQSERVER
31b0b72450 update deps 2025-01-07 20:15:24 +08:00
WJQSERVER
17a2ba173d update deps 2025-01-05 11:57:47 +08:00
WJQSERVER
546a8ca981 24w29a 2024-12-31 19:41:00 +08:00
WJQSERVER
28331e9ec5 24w28b 2024-12-30 09:08:44 +08:00
WJQSERVER
51f179f9e9 (api, auth, main, proxy, rate): Replace the logger library with an external library and optimize log handling. 2024-12-30 09:07:54 +08:00
WJQSERVER
9bfca20d11 24w28a 2024-12-29 14:43:53 +08:00
dependabot[bot]
ede418420d
Bump github.com/imroc/req/v3 from 3.49.0 to 3.49.1 (#26)
Bumps [github.com/imroc/req/v3](https://github.com/imroc/req) from 3.49.0 to 3.49.1.
- [Release notes](https://github.com/imroc/req/releases)
- [Commits](https://github.com/imroc/req/compare/v3.49.0...v3.49.1)

---
updated-dependencies:
- dependency-name: github.com/imroc/req/v3
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<support@github.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-12-26 08:09:56 +08:00
WJQSERVER
723b849ee0 24w27d 2024-12-19 14:22:26 +08:00
WJQSERVER
d8c57b7191 24w27c 2024-12-19 00:12:17 +08:00
WJQSERVER
a77f265a17 update deps 2024-12-16 17:57:13 +08:00
里見 灯花
7b9a18225a
fix config.toml issue & revert wrong commit (#24)
* fix

* Update config.toml

* fix

* Update auth.go

* Update go.mod

* Update blacklist.go

* Update whitelist.go
2024-12-13 14:28:47 +08:00
里見 灯花
0fb7ee3679
Merge branch 'main' into main 2024-12-13 14:10:44 +08:00
dependabot[bot]
efe734d976
Bump golang.org/x/crypto from 0.29.0 to 0.31.0 in the go_modules group (#23)
Bumps the go_modules group with 1 update: [golang.org/x/crypto](https://github.com/golang/crypto). Updates `golang.org/x/crypto` from 0.29.0 to 0.31.0 - [提交](https://github.com/golang/crypto/compare/v0.29.0...v0.31.0) --- updated-dependencies: - dependency-name: golang.org/x/crypto dependency-type: indirect dependency-group: go_modules 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-12-12 11:56:42 +08:00
WJQSERVER
d1f862e799 24w26a 2024-12-04 22:40:15 +08:00
WJQSERVER
c2af045019 update deps 2024-11-29 23:28:59 +08:00
WJQSERVER
e3f9a0d4c6 update deps 2024-11-25 10:25:12 +08:00
WJQSERVER
32584f9516 24w24a 2024-11-23 12:25:17 +08:00
WJQSERVER
0ce5c2c11c update deps 2024-11-22 10:29:13 +08:00
dependabot[bot]
3ea6d34fb2
Bump golang.org/x/time from 0.7.0 to 0.8.0 (#20)
Bumps [golang.org/x/time](https://github.com/golang/time) from 0.7.0 to 0.8.0. - [提交](https://github.com/golang/time/compare/v0.7.0...v0.8.0) --- updated-dependencies: - dependency-name: golang.org/x/time d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-11-11 19:32:32 +08:00
WJQSERVER
2113205123 Update deps 2024-11-07 13:32:41 +08:00
WJQSERVER
267dfafcb9 24w21d 2024-11-04 05:53:53 +08:00
WJQSERVER
6f67f6f5b4 24w21a 2024-11-01 03:58:47 +08:00
WJQSERVER
b633bec69b 24w19c 2024-10-24 14:44:38 +08:00
WJQSERVER
c0af779642 24w19a 2024-10-24 01:17:57 +08:00
WJQSERVER
c50f23c399 24w18d 2024-10-19 16:05:18 +08:00
dependabot[bot]
072f73fdce
Bump github.com/imroc/req/v3 from 3.47.0 to 3.48.0 (#6)
Bumps [github.com/imroc/req/v3](https://github.com/imroc/req) from 3.47.0 to 3.48.0. - [Release notes](https://github.com/imroc/req/releases) - [提交](https://github.com/imroc/req/compare/v3.47.0...v3.48.0) --- updated-dependencies: - dependency-name: github.com/imroc/req/v3 dependency-type: direct:production update-type: version-update:semver-minor ... Signed-off-by: dependabot[bot] <support@github.com>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
2024-10-14 13:38:56 +08:00
WJQSERVER
03118a24a3 24w15d 2024-10-12 06:32:16 +08:00
WJQSERVER
69d4d53a51 24w15a 2024-10-11 10:25:33 +08:00
里見 灯花
b83c242416
Update go.mod 2024-10-10 20:06:08 +08:00
WJQSERVER
4eb9d1a899 24w13a 2024-10-09 22:29:24 +08:00
WJQSERVER
8ae6a9e090 Bump Go to v1.23.2 2024-10-02 21:17:00 +08:00
WJQSERVER
749093c8d5 update 2024-09-24 17:16:21 +08:00